co-operation

As the project organiser, the City of Oldenburg works closely with the Specialist Group for General Special Education, Rehabilitation & Health Care (ASR). In particular, the City of Oldenburg is responsible for establishing contact and fostering networking amongst regional stakeholders. The ASR specialist group is responsible for project management, project monitoring and evaluation.

The Inclusive Centre of Excellence for Joint, Holistic Developmental Support in Childhood, Adolescence and Adulthood (KoggE) forms an important interface between research and practice. It facilitates collaboration not only with students of special and rehabilitation education, but also with those from other disciplines.

Over the course of the project, further co-operations with regional stakeholders are to be established. The aim is to identify needs and to jointly develop, test and sustainably embed support structures.
